+  <project cat='bin'>
+    <title>Updates to GDB</title>
+
+    <contact>
+      <person>
+	<name>
+	  <given>John</given>
+	  <common>Baldwin</common>
+	</name>
+	<email>[email protected]</email>
+      </person>
+    </contact>
+
+    <body>
+      <p>The new thread target that directly uses <tt>ptrace(2)</tt>
+	was committed upstream and included in GDB 7.11.  The port was
+	also updated to GDB 7.11.</p>
+    </body>
+
+    <help>
+      <task>
+	<p>Figure out why the powerpc kgdb targets are not able to
+	  unwind the stack past the initial frame.</p>
+      </task>
+
+      <task>
+	<p>Add support for more platforms (arm, mips, aarch64) to
+	  upstream gdb for both userland and kgdb.</p>
+      </task>
+
+      <task>
+	<p>Add support for debugging powerpc vector registers.</p>
+      </task>
+
+      <task>
+	<p>Add support for catching system calls.</p>
+      </task>
+
+      <task>
+	<p>Add support for $_siginfo.</p>
+      </task>
+
+      <task>
+	<p>Add support for ELF auxv data via 'info auxv'.</p>
+      </task>
+
+      <task>
+	<p>Implement 'info os' commands.</p>
+      </task>
+
+      <task>
+	<p>Implement gdbserver for freebsd.</p>
+      </task>
+    </help>
+  </project>
